The Centre on Monday called on all panchayat leaders to play an active role in COVID-19 vaccination for children once it is approved, while expressing hope that it will pave the way for the reopening of schools.
The vaccination for those below 18 years of age is yet to be started in the country, which has already crossed the 100-crore-dose mark in vaccinating adults against COVID-19.

Maharashtra minister Nawab Malik on Tuesday accused NCB official Sameer Wankhede of illegal phone tapping and announced that he will hand over a letter on the official's 'misdeeds' to the agency head.
"Sameer Wankhede through two persons in Mumbai and Thane is illegally intercepting the mobile phones of some people," said Malik, who has been targeting Wankhede after his son-in-law's arrest.

West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ee on Monday claimed that the new cases of COVID infection in the state are from mostly among those who have been fully vaccinated but their immunity after being administered both doses is not exceeding six months.
She directed the state health secretary to take up the matter with the Centre and seek to know the reasons behind it.
